HSC RESOURCES Shareholder Transfers Holdings from Cathay Securities to Chi Fu Securities

Stock News04-02

A recent filing with the Hong Kong Stock Exchange revealed that on April 1, a shareholder of HSC RESOURCES (01850) transferred their shareholding from Cathay Securities (Hong Kong) to Chi Fu Securities. The value of the transferred shares amounted to HKD 60.4007 million, representing 25.89% of the company's shares.

This follows a previous transaction on March 31, where an HSC RESOURCES shareholder moved shares from Yuanta Securities Hong Kong to Ying Bao Securities International Hong Kong. That transfer had a value of HKD 14.6764 million, accounting for 6.91% of the shares.

According to its interim results for the six months ended October 31, 2025, HSC RESOURCES reported revenue of approximately HKD 269 million, a decrease of 1.0% year-on-year. The company recorded a loss attributable to owners of HKD 2.97 million, a shift from profit to loss compared to the same period last year. The loss per share was 1.72 HK cents.
